The humble paper cup denester stands at the intersection of efficiency and hygiene, serving as a pivotal component within beverage and serving stations worldwide. By automating the separation of nested paper cups, these systems minimize manual intervention and reduce the risk of contamination, streamlining workflows from fast food counters to hospital cafeterias. Tracing the origins of these devices reveals a transition from rudimentary manual pull systems to fully automated solutions that incorporate pneumatic or servo-driven actuators. This evolution reflects broader industry trends toward labor optimization and compliance with stringent sanitation standards. As busy cafes and quick-service restaurants face growing demands for speed and consistency, the importance of reliable denesting technology becomes paramount, eliminating jams and misfeeds that can disrupt service cadence.
Looking ahead, the integration of Internet of Things connectivity and predictive maintenance protocols promises to elevate the capabilities of paper cup denesters. By capturing usage data and signaling wear indicators, next-generation units aim to reduce downtime and support just-in-time servicing. Such forward-looking attributes position denesting solutions not merely as convenience tools, but as integral elements of an intelligent, resilient serving ecosystem.

Unveiling Key Segmentation Insights Highlighting Diverse End Users, Operational Modalities, Application Scenarios, and Channel Distribution Nuances in the Market
A nuanced understanding of market segmentation reveals the multifaceted demands placed on paper cup denester manufacturers. In food service settings such as cafes, fast food chains, and full-service restaurants, high throughput and minimal downtime take precedence. Institutional environments, including hospitals and educational campuses, prioritize hygienic performance under frequent sanitization regimens, whereas retail locations like convenience stores and supermarkets seek compact, user-friendly dispensers that integrate seamlessly with point-of-sale stations.Segmentation by mechanical typology further distinguishes customer requirements. Fully automatic systems governed by programmable logic controllers or sensor-based feedback loops deliver unparalleled consistency for high-volume operations. Manual denesters appeal to budget-sensitive outlets seeking simplicity, while semi-automatic units equipped with hydraulic-assisted or mechanical-assisted mechanisms strike a balance between automation and cost-effectiveness, offering scalable performance improvements without the complexity of full automation.
Applications introduce another layer of differentiation. In cafeteria lines, where serving speed can dictate guest satisfaction, denesters must support rapid cup replenishment while interfacing smoothly with beverage dispensers. Restaurant kitchens often require quieter operation and minimal footprint on busy counters. Meanwhile, vending machines benefit from denesters designed to withstand continuous cycles and provide accurate portion control in unmanned environments.
Channels of sale and distribution also shape purchasing behavior. Direct engagement models allow high-volume chains to customize features and service agreements, whereas distributor networks extend reach into regional markets. Online platforms equally influence procurement, with B2B marketplaces and branded websites providing digital catalogues and rapid turnaround. On the distribution side, original equipment manufacturer channels serve system integrators with tailored component bundles, while aftermarket segments focus on replacement and retrofit solutions that extend the lifespan of field-deployed units. Together, these segmentation insights inform a comprehensive strategy for product development and market penetration.
